When contemplating how to determine on a pool fence, safety is commonly the top priority. Pool fences serve as an important barrier, protecting youngsters and pets from the risks of unsupervised pool access. It's essential to decide out a fence that not only appears good but effectively retains your family members safe.






One of the primary factors to take into account is the kind of material you want to use. Pool fences are available various materials, such as aluminum, wooden, vinyl, and glass. Each material has its pros and cons. Aluminum is sturdy and rust-resistant, making it a well-liked alternative for many householders. Wood can provide a conventional look and can be painted or stained to match your home’s aesthetics, however it could require regular maintenance.

Vinyl fences are identified for his or her longevity and low maintenance, as they do not require painting or staining. On the other hand, glass fences provide a sleek and trendy look, providing an unobstructed view of the pool area. However, they can be dearer and should require particular cleaning to maintain them looking pristine.

The height of the fence is another important consideration. Most safety guidelines suggest that pool fences be at least 4 ft tall to reduce the chance of youngsters climbing over. The prime of the fence should be freed from any handholds or footholds to discourage climbing. If your property has varying elevations, you’ll want to make sure the fence design accommodates those changes to maintain safety.

In addition to height, the spacing between vertical slats or bars is a crucial safety feature. The gaps should be narrow enough to stop a baby from slipping via but additionally designed to ensure visibility. The general guideline is that the spacing should not exceed four inches. This ensures that small children and pets are stored safely away from the pool area.


Another issue to contemplate is how you want the gate to function. The gate ought to at all times be self-closing and self-latching. A well-functioning gate is crucial for the effectiveness of the fence as a safety barrier. A gate that doesn’t close properly can compromise the integrity of the fence entirely. Make positive the latch is out of reach of small children, to prevent any unauthorized access.


Local regulations may dictate specific standards for pool fences. Before making any purchases, it's clever to verify along with your native building authority or homeowners’ association. They could have pointers concerning height, materials, and other features that have to be adhered to. Following these guidelines not only retains your property compliant with local laws however ensures that safety is prioritized.

Materials corresponding to aluminum, mesh, glass, and vinyl are in style for pool fences. Aluminum and mesh are sturdy and effective in stopping access, whereas glass offers an unobstructed view. Choose materials that meet safety standards and are weather-resistant for long-term use.


How tall should a pool fence be?


A pool fence ought to ideally be a minimal of four ft tall to successfully deter young kids and pets. Local constructing codes could specify minimal heights, so it is important to examine regulations in your space to make sure compliance.

Do I need a self-closing gate for my pool fence?


Yes, a self-closing and self-latching gate is highly really helpful for pool safety. It ensures the gate closes routinely behind anybody exiting or coming into the pool space, lowering the danger of unintentional access.

How typically ought to I inspect my pool fence?


Regular inspections of your pool fence ought to be performed a minimum of twice a 12 months. Check for any damage, unfastened posts, or gaps that might compromise safety, and tackle points promptly to take care of a safe environment.
